Вы автоматизируете процесс раздельной сборки мусора. Есть три мусорных бака. Про каждый...

0 голосов
38 просмотров

Вы автоматизируете процесс раздельной сборки мусора. Есть три мусорных бака. Про каждый известно, сколько бумаг в нем лежит, сколько жестяных банок и сколько стеклянных бутылок. Вам нужно, переложив минимальное количество объектов, добиться того, чтобы в каждом баке лежал мусор одного типа.
стекло бумага жесть
бак №1 52 58 64
бак №2 98 83 95
бак №3 85 83 75

Ответ на задачу - одно число: минимальное количество объектов, которые необходимо переложить.

Например, если нужно переложить 2 бумаги, 3 стеклянных бутылки и 4 жестяных банки, то в ответ нужно записать одно число 9.


Информатика (119 баллов) | 38 просмотров
Дан 1 ответ
0 голосов
Правильный ответ

1) Допустим, бумагу мы сложим в бак 3. Это будет 83 + 58 = 141.
Тогда в бак 2 надо сложить стекло или жесть.

1) а) Допустим, мы в бак 2 сложили стекло. Это будет 52 + 85 = 137.
Тогда в бак 1 кладем жесть. Это будет 95 + 75 = 170.
Всего 141 + 137 + 170 = 448 перемещений.

1) б) Допустим, мы в бак 2 сложили жесть. Это будет 64 + 75 = 139.
Тогда в бак 1 кладем стекло. Это будет 98 + 85 = 183.
Всего 141 + 139 + 183 = 463 > 448.

2) Допустим, бумагу мы сложили в бак 2. Это опять 83 + 58 = 141.
2) а) Кладем в бак 3 стекло. Это будет 98 + 52 = 150.
Тогда в бак 1 кладем жесть. Это будет 95 + 75 = 170.
Всего 141 + 150 + 170 = 461 > 448.

2) б) Кладем стекло в бак 1. Это будет 98 + 85 = 183.
Тогда в бак 3 кладем жесть. 64 + 95 = 159
Всего 141 + 183 + 159 = 483 > 448.

3) Положим бумагу в бак 1. Это будет 83 + 83 = 166.
3) а) Положим стекло в бак 2. Это будет 52 + 85 = 137.
Тогда жесть пойдет в бак 3. 64 + 95 = 159.
Всего 166 + 137 + 159 = 465 > 448.

3) б) Положим стекло в бак 3. Это будет 52 + 98 = 150.
Тогда жесть пойдет в бак 2. Это будет 64 + 75 = 139.
Всего 166 + 150 + 139 = 455 > 448.

Я рассмотрел все 6 вариантов разложить 3 мусора по 3 бакам.
Ответ: минимальное количество перемещений равно 448.

(320k баллов)
0

а с такими цифрами помогите? бак №1 82 56 84 бак №2 70 73 99 бак №3 79 79 66 Ответ на задачу - одно число: минимальное количество объектов, которые необходимо переложить. Например, если нужно переложить 2 бумаги, 3 стеклянных бутылки и 4 жестяных банки, то в ответ нужно записать одно число 9.

0

я с телефона не могу расписаться все решение, тем более в комментарии. Подставь свои числа и рассмотрим все 6 вариантов, как я.

0

спс

0

спасибо